Is it possible to alter the pgadmin client settings for display of
NOTICE/ERROR messages

I want to add log_error_verbosity=terse to prevent display of all of the
context messages.

I can set this in postgresql.conf server side and it works but pgadmin
still displays the context messages client side.

For info. I am running pgadmin 1.20 on OS X
